Position Overview:
The Supplier Quality Engineer supports complex and strategic projects which maintain and enhance the Convatec’s Global Supplier Quality program
Key Responsabilities:
• Support the maintenance and improvement of ConvaTec’s Global Supplier Quality program
• Focus on establishing, maintaining and improving supplier performance metrics, policies, and procedures in administering quality relationships with suppliers globally.
• Investigations relating to suppliers’ issues through the SCAR and CAPA process.
• Internal Investigations through the NC and CAPA process.
• Support and lead where appropriate, supplier selection, evaluation, and approval.
• Conduct Supplier audits
• Generate and monitor appropriate key performance indicators to assess supplier performance in a timely manner to drive resolution of corrective actions from the suppliers.
• Raise appropriate questions or concerns regarding regulatory compliance to appropriate authorities regarding Purchasing Control activities.
• Driving change requests through to closure for our ECCF and CCR process.
• Demonstrate high commitment to quality and customer service based upon customer needs.
• Build strong relationships with customers, suppliers, stakeholders, and support groups worldwide to meet the demands of a changing business environment.
• Demonstrate technical knowledge and principles in relation to medical devices in line with ISO13485 ISO9001 GMP Parts 201 and 211, EU MDR.

Requirements:
• Bachelor's in science in Science or Engineering.
• Minimum 2 years of experience in Supplier Quality Control within Medical Devices industries, working on audits, quality agreements, monitoring of suppliers, procedures updates and participating in Supplier Onboarding.
• Experience in internal and supplier related CAPA/ NC/ SCAR initiation.
• Experience working with QMS Softwares (Trackwise, Windchill, etc).
• Knowledge of quality control principles and their relationship to relevant regulatory requirements.
• Quality Auditor or Lead Auditor certification: ISO 13485.
• Advanced computer management skills including Microsoft Word, Excel and Visio.
